On Saturday, a car ran into a restaurant in Detroit, injuring the customers inside.
As per the initial information, the hit-and-run crash took place at about 12:46 a.m. The preliminary investigation showed that an SUV smashed into Zorba’s Coney Island on Detroit’s east side. According to the reports, the vehicle plowed through the restaurant’s front doors, where multiple customers were standing or sitting.
Officials stated that no serious injuries were reported as a result of the collision; however, it seems that some customers were hit or displaced by the vehicle and debris. The driver and a passenger in the vehicle reportedly came out of the car and left the scene after the crash. Both suspects have been identified as of Saturday evening, authorities said. It is unknown if they have been arrested. No further information was provided.
The crash remains under investigation.
